🔍Proposed Rule Change by NYSE Texas on SBSEFs and Corporate Amendments

The Securities and Exchange Commission has announced the proposed rule change by NYSE Texas to amend the certificates of incorporation for the Intercontinental Exchange, Inc. and its holdings. Key changes involve limitations on ownership and voting in relation to registered security-based swap execution facilities, alongside updates to address and non-substantive alterations to corporate documents.

📈NYSE Notice of Filing for SBSEF Regulatory Amendments

The Securities and Exchange Commission has published a notice regarding proposed amendments to the Certificate of Incorporation for Intercontinental Exchange, Inc. and its holdings, aimed at ensuring compliance with regulations regarding security-based swap execution facilities. The changes also include an update of the registered office in Delaware and conforming provisions related to stockholder voting and ownership limits.

💼Extension of Form I-901 for Nonimmigrant Fee Remittance

In accordance with the Paperwork Reduction Act (PRA) of 1995, the Department of Homeland Security (DHS), U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) will submit the following Information Collection Request (ICR) to the Office of Management and Budget (OMB) for review and clearance.
